This PR brings the Kestran Python SDK to parity with the Go SDK: matching retry semantics, pagination helpers, and the same timeout defaults, so support can give identical guidance for both. No behavioral changes for existing callers unless they overrode defaults. The shared timeout and retry constants now used by both SDKs are below.

constants for yaduf-fahag:
BUDGETS = {
    "kelix": 528,
    "briwyn": 734,
}

Severity: Medium. When users sort exported reports by a column containing duplicate values, row order differs between consecutive exports. Cause: the underlying sort in the Pagoda engine is not stable, so tied rows shuffle nondeterministically. For new team members: this matters because customers diff exports, and phantom changes erode trust. Fix: add the primary key as a tiebreaker in all sort clauses. Reproduced reliably on staging; the affected build is identified by the token below.

session token of fawep-tageg = htk4_82d8

# Legacy Pricing Adjustment (Managers Only)

Effective next renewal cycle, legacy Fernhollow customers on grandfathered plans move up eight percent. Finance should update renewal quotes and flag accounts with contractual caps. Customer-facing messaging is handled separately by Communications; do not send notices early. The strategic context for this change is recorded confidentially below.

board note of tagug-hahag: Praionax Logistics is in early talks to buy Julaxek Group for about $36.3 million. The Julmir launch date is March 1, and nothing goes to the press before then.